Long-term care insurance agents in Longmont help residents plan for future care needs. These agents explain policy options that cover services like in-home care and nursing facilities. Colorado offers a state partnership program that allows policyholders to protect assets while qualifying for Medicaid.

What Does a Long-Term Care Insurance Agent in Longmont Cost?

Long-term care insurance costs in Colorado vary by age, health, and coverage amount. A typical policy for a 55 year old might cost between 150 and 300 dollars per month. Premiums can increase over time, and Colorado law requires insurers to get state approval for rate hikes. This is general information, not insurance advice.

Frequently Asked Questions

What does a long-term care insurance agent in Longmont do?
An agent helps you compare policies from different insurance companies. They explain coverage for home care, assisted living, and nursing homes. They also guide you on Colorado specific rules like the Partnership Program.
How do I choose a long-term care insurance agent in Longmont?
Look for an agent licensed in Colorado with experience in long-term care policies. Ask about their knowledge of the Colorado Partnership Program. Check their reputation with local clients and the Colorado Division of Insurance.
